You signed in with Yet another tab or window. Reload to refresh your session. You signed out in Yet another tab or window. Reload to refresh your session. You switched accounts on Yet another tab or window. Reload to refresh your session.
In the main element of the sequence, we explored how containers are seriously just Linux processes. Now we have to know how containers are isolated from the rest of the device.
This alteration from the namespace ID implies that a whole new mount namespace continues to be created. The unshare -m command makes this new mount namespace, successfully isolating the mount factors of the new course of action through the mother or father namespace.
Escapable: As demonstrated, it’s achievable to interrupt from a chroot setting below specific problems.
A vital point right here is that the ip command we’re managing is getting sourced within the host VM and doesn’t really need to exist In the container. This causes it to be a handy system for troubleshooting networking challenges in locked down containers that don’t have a lot of utilities installed in them.
Even so, an even better strategy is commonly to avoid generating a replica of one's Docker Compose file by extending it with An additional just one. We'll read more address lengthen a Docker Compose file in the subsequent section.
If you are attempting to start a completely new person namespace for a non-root person and it doesn’t get the job done, it’s achievable that this feature has been blocked at a number level. This element might be disabled on some Linux distributions, as there are already some modern security vulnerabilities, like CVE-2022-0185, which ended up most quickly exploited if consumers experienced the ability to produce new person namespaces.
The predefined container configurations you could select from come from our to start with-celebration and Group index, and that is Component of the Dev Container Specification.
The end result of This may be that numerous conflicting implementations of how to work with containers would co-exist, Every of these incompatible with one another.
Using our preceding example, if we will swap the tag on MachineHarddiskVolume5resourcefile.txt to IO_REPARSE_TAG_WCI_1 and try to open it, the contents of GadgetHarddiskVolume3destfile.txt will likely be copied into it by the driving force and also the handle to your now copied file will probably be returned.
You need to use user namespaces to help those programs with no introducing the potential risk of managing the contained processes because the host’s root user (a typical default setting For a lot of container runtimes).
The file method driver acknowledges that a file that has a reparse stage was opened and modifications the position on the ask for to STATUS_REPARSE, leaving it to other motorists up the gadget stack for more processing.
With these steps done, your infrastructure might be in position, providing you with 1 a lot less thing to worry about any time you’re becoming pressured to find the business back again up and managing with nominal downtime.
Why are US govt orders so controversial? Aren't They only the Main govt telling the executive branch how to proceed?
Comments on “New Step by Step Map For box isolated”